$23K for the trade-in which really sucked, but it was the best I could get. Two other dealers quoted me $20K and $21K, and this was on a 13 BRZ Limited with 5K miles on the odometer, window tint, and clear bra. The reality is that privately I am seeing similar mileage Limited's online for $24K and new Limiteds can be negotiated to $25K or even less right now. Because I traded it in, I got a $1.5K tax break towards the WRX, and I don't think I could have sold it for more than $24.5K privately.

If you can wait until spring it should help I think. I really wanted a hatchback WRX and could not wait until Spring since the dealers stopped taking orders in September and they are trickling in right now and many are accounted for since Subaru is not making WRX hatches with the 2015 model. 2014 WRX production should cease sometime between February and March I am told.

I was able to get the dealer to come down a little on the WRX hatchback which was pretty good because they are very hard to come by and are selling within a day or two once they hit the lots.
